Output e21b59fbdd63f103348e6f4066b50059712f27777c707b52a9a116b104dc2c1b:0

value
7665
script pubkey
OP_0 OP_PUSHBYTES_20 3421a8014d518bf7b320ccc66ff1b4d91aec1584
address
bc1qxss6sq2d2x9l0veqenrxlud5mydwc9vye0pfvd
transaction
e21b59fbdd63f103348e6f4066b50059712f27777c707b52a9a116b104dc2c1b
confirmations
52353
spent
true